The transition from the cool season Ryegrass to the warm season Bermuda grass is progressing well.  So far, the monsoon season has only produced 0.74 inches of rain as of August 1st.   Even though we have not received much rain or monsoon activity, we have had several humid mornings where the dew point has been ideal for Bermuda growth.  We hope that mother nature will cooperate and deliver some rain and monsoons to help the weak areas fill in.   Sod has been laid in areas that did not have adequate Bermuda coverage and we will continue laying sod through August in areas that are needed.  Throughout August, we will continue to be aggressive in the weaker areas with verti-cutting, slicing, spot fertilizing and adding extra water cycles to help promote Bermuda growth.

During the first week of July, we had some irrigation issues that affected the back 9 greens, particularly #13 green and the front right slope on #14 green.  Due to these issues, we had some turf damage on those greens.  To start the recovery of these areas the following week we performed the annual greens aerification and top-dress, in addition, the team is performing weekly light verti-cutting and bi-weekly light top-dressing, applying foliar fertilizer applications 2x a week and applying granular fertilizer every 10 days.  We have also adjusted mowing heights and frequency and are running irrigation cycles throughout the day to aide in the recovery.   We are very optimistic the greens will fully recover in the next 3 to 4 weeks.   Hole #13 is currently closed because of the green condition, and the work on the bunkers on Hole #13.  When the bunker project is complete on Hole #13, the management team will make the decision whether to reopen the green or play #13 with a temporary green depending on the progression of the recovery.

The Bunker Renovation project is moving along on schedule.  As of August 1st, the bunkers on Holes 2,3,5,6,7,8,10,12 have all been shaped, the new liner has been installed and the sand has been added and distributed, and the bunkers are open for play.  We anticipate being completed with the bunkers on Holes 13,15,17,18 in the next 2 to 3 weeks.  The contractor will then lay all the sod needed in the impacted areas and will do a 2nd round on compaction and checking the sand depths on all the bunkers.
